Output 027521de6e32da0f432fea7dc5060196e75ceeb41a957a1455918f99b6c3c2ae:0

value
6087924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6833c77e404314cb0e92da39667b5c08d0751534 OP_EQUAL
address
3BBzEBSjs3jx6gVZBQ3nfvVdoYZ8yHhdAp
transaction
027521de6e32da0f432fea7dc5060196e75ceeb41a957a1455918f99b6c3c2ae
spent
true